On , OSHA opened a complaint health inspection of PAR ACQUISITION COMPANY in 4299 CRANWOOD PARKWAY, CLEVELAND, OH 44128 (NAICS 485991). OSHA activity number 337147987.
OSHA opens inspections for many reasons: rout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.1200(e)(1): The employer had not developed or implemented a written hazard communication program included the requirements outlined in 29 CFR 1910.1200(e)(1)(i) and (e)(1)(ii): On and before October 31, 2012, the company supplied chemicals including, but not limited to Envirosorb Clean Up Gel for use by both employees and cleaning contractors. The employer did not have a wirtten hazard communication program.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.1200(g)(8): The employer did not maintain in the workplace copies of the required safety data sheets for each hazardous chemical: On and before October 31, 2012, the company supplied chemicals including, but not limited to Envirosorb Clean Up Gel for use by both employees and cleaning contractors. Material safety data sheets were not available for chemicals that were being utilized.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.1200(h)(1): Employees were not provided effective information and training on hazardous chemicals in their work area at the time of their initial assignment and whenever a new hazard that the employees had not been previously trained about was introduced into their work area: On and before October 31, 2012, the company supplied chemicals including, but not limited to Envirosorb Clean Up Gel for use by both employees and cleaning contractors. Employees have not received hazard communication training.
